How to Choose the Right Gift for a Sourdough Baker

Choosing among the best Christmas Gift Ideas for Sourdough Bakers starts with how they bake. Beginners usually appreciate help with the basics, while experienced bakers may want tools that improve consistency, temperature control, or presentation. A great gift should solve a real problem, whether that’s shaping sticky dough, getting better oven spring, or keeping a starter active and organized.

Think about the baker’s setup too. Someone baking weekly at home may love a Dutch oven, baking steel, or proofing container, while a casual hobbyist might get more value from a starter jar, bench scraper, or bread book. If you’re not sure what they already own, choose versatile items that fit into almost any sourdough routine.

Budget-Friendly Gifts That Still Feel Special

You do not need to spend a lot to give a useful sourdough gift. Smaller essentials can be just as appreciated as bigger gear, especially when they improve the everyday baking process. Flour sifters, digital scales, thermometers, dough whisks, and linen towels are practical choices that bakers use again and again.

If you want a more elevated gift without a huge budget, consider bundling a few smaller items together. For example, a bench scraper, scoring tool, and starter jar make a thoughtful starter kit. A bread book paired with proofing supplies is another easy way to create a polished gift set without overspending.

Great Christmas Gift Ideas for Sourdough Bakers by Baking Style

Beginner bakers often do best with simple tools that reduce guesswork: starter containers, scales, thermometers, and a beginner-friendly book. More advanced bakers may want upgraded proofing containers, cast iron, baking steel, or specialty accessories that refine results. If they love the process as much as the loaf, decorative touches like stencils or a handsome bread board can make the gift feel extra festive.
